手机出现英文-手机英文环境下的前端技术与算法

lxf2024-01-29 07:50:02

手机英文环境下的前端技术与算法

在这个数字化时代,手机已经成为人们生活中不可或缺的一部分。随着手机的普及,使用手机浏览器访问网页的用户数量也不断增长。因此,在手机英文环境下开发和优化网站的前端技术和算法显得愈发重要。

响应式设计

响应式设计是一种能够根据用户的设备类型和屏幕尺寸自动调整网页布局和样式的技术。在手机英文环境下,用户可能使用不同尺寸的手机,所以响应式设计可以确保网页在不同设备上都能够提供良好的用户体验。通过使用CSS媒体查询和弹性盒子布局等技术,开发人员可以轻松实现响应式设计。

移动优化

为了提供更好的用户体验,手机英文环境下的前端开发人员需要考虑网页的加载速度和性能优化。使用合适的压缩技术和缓存策略,减少网络请求的次数和数据传输的大小,可以显著提升网页的加载速度。此外,通过使用延迟加载和图片懒加载等技术,可以在用户滚动页面时才加载图片,减少首次加载时的请求量和时间,提高用户体验。

移动端交互

在手机英文环境下,用户主要通过触摸屏幕进行交互。因此,在前端开发过程中需要优化用户的触摸体验。使用合适的手势库和触摸事件,可以实现更加灵敏和流畅的用户操作。此外,考虑用户的操作习惯和可访问性,如合适的按钮大小、易于点击的跳转链接等,也是移动端交互的重要因素。

前端性能优化

在手机英文环境下,前端性能优化至关重要。减少资源的下载大小、减少网络请求、合理使用缓存等都可以提升用户的浏览体验。在前端开发中,可以通过压缩CSS和JavaScript、使用正确的图片格式和大小、避免不必要的HTTP请求等方式来优化网页性能。另外,使用懒加载、按需加载等策略也可以提高网页的加载速度。

移动端安全性

移动端的安全性问题是前端开发人员需要重点关注的方面之一。在手机英文环境下,用户可能会暴露在更多的安全风险中。因此,为了保护用户的隐私和数据安全,前端开发人员需要使用HTTPS协议加密通信、防止跨站脚本攻击和SQL注入攻击等安全措施。

前端算法

前端开发人员在手机英文环境下也需要掌握一定的算法知识。例如,在处理大量数据时,合理选择和使用查找、排序和过滤算法可以提高网页的性能。此外,对于数据结构的选择也有重要影响。了解栈、队列、链表等数据结构的特性和应用场景,可以帮助开发人员更好地解决问题。

综上所述,手机英文环境下的前端技术和算法是提供良好用户体验和保护用户数据安全的关键。通过响应式设计、移动优化和移动端交互等技术,开发人员可以为用户提供快速、流畅和安全的手机英文环境下的浏览体验。